My Top 5 Favorite Things at the Farmer's Market
1. Lillabee's allergy friendly baking mixes. Mmmmmmm....brownies. I really miss brownies since I've gone gluten and dairy free. But not anymore -- these gluten and dairy free brownies are delicious! Even I can make them, and baking is not my strong point. The founder of Lillabee is a pastry chef who became intolerant to gluten and dairy. Imagine that! So she spent a couple of years perfecting mixes that have the taste and texture of the real thing. Thanks, Lillabee! Brownies, cake mix, and pancake mix. Going to try the pancakes this week.
2. Blue Horseshoe grass-fed-and-finished beef is now at the Farmer's Market! It's no secret that I'm a fan of this grass-fed, non-factory, hormone and antibiotic free, healthier for me and my kids beef that's raised in Grand County. You will be, too when you try it.
3. Yume Asian sauces. Basil green curry sauce, coconut sauce, peanut sauce... yum! Most of these Thai and Vietnamese sauces are gluten, dairy and soy free. And they're delicious. Developed by Chef Yume, owner of Indochine restaurant in Parker.
4. Palisade Peaches. We love them. I had them grilled with pork leg at Frasca last night. Mouth-watering. And next week, they'll have pears. These are the best pears I've ever had in my life.
5. Denver Biscuit Company. Everybody lines up for the Biscuit Truck. Before I found out I couldn't eat wheat, I tried their biscuits. With fried chicken. And gravy. I am drooling just thinking of it.
